This study aims to see the influence of guided discovery style exercise methods, self-examination style exercise methods, and motivation to practice on wushu athlete skills. Type of research used is quasi experiment. The population of this research is wushu athletes solok count 90 people. The sample group was taken by purposive sampling. Instrument motivation practice is measured by using questionnaires and blow skills using a punch skills test consisting of Straight and Hook blows. The data obtained were then analyzed by two-way analysis of variance (ANAVA) and continued with the Tukey test. From the data analysis of the research results obtained: (1) there is a significant difference between athletes trained by using the practice of guided discovery style have a significant effect on the skill of wushu athlete of Sanshoudari category on using self-examination practice method. (2) There is an interaction between blow skill and the motivation to practice on improving skill of wushu athlete of sanshou category. (3) In high motivation practice, guided invention style practice method gives big influence from self-examination style method to improving skill of wushu athlete Sanshou category. (4) On the motivation of low practice, there is no significant difference of influence between the method of practicing self-examination style with the method of practicing guided discovery style to the improvement of skill of wushu athlete of Sanshou category
